KARACHI: A district Sessions Court South heard the case of action against host Aamir Liaquat’s third wife Dania Shah for sharing objectionable content for her husband on social media, reported BOL News.

The court heard the petition for action against Dania Shah under Cyber Crime Act and issued notices to Federal Investigation Agency (FIA) and others.

The court sought replies from the parties till July 6 in regards to the violation of cyber law by Dania.

The petitioner maintained that the third wife should be held accountable by FIA for sharing beyond the pale content of her husband on social media.

It was also stated in the plea that Dania has brought disgrace to the women of Pakistan and Pakistani women bowed their heads in shame after the video-leak incident.

Notably, Dania Shah shared some deplorable videos of the televangelist over some minor disputes between the couple.

The videos shattered the host to an extent that he took to his social media and multiple times shared messages on how distressed he was feeling over the situation.

Later, the most celebrated personality died suddenly at his residence at Khudadad Colony on June 9 and no cause was his death revealed.

The family opted to not process the postmortem of the deceased and the former was buried the next day.

However, a court after hearing a petition for Aamir’s exhumation ordered an autopsy to rule out the cause of his death. A six-member board has been formed in this regard and the exhumation will be done on Thursday, June 23.
